Sean Weatherspoon Injury: Linebacker Does Not Practice For Second Straight Day

The Falcons may be without their starting outside linebacker in their final game against the Panthers.

USA TODAY Sports

The Atlanta Falcons could use a healthy, effective Sean Weatherspoon in their final game against the Carolina Panthers. Win or lose, you want the last game of the season to be a competitive one, and every injury decreases the likelihood that will happen.

'Spoon is dealing with a knee injury right now and seems increasingly likely to miss Week 17. The team will get one last chance to evaluate its young players for the season, and with 'Spoon out, certainly we can expect Joplo Bartu and Paul Worrilow to get plenty of chances.

Jacquizz Rodgers is still dealing with his concussion, too. We're almost done with this season, but let's hope both those guys are healthy and ready to go for one last hurrah.
